Episode narrativeepisode_narrativeAfter some thunderstorms rolled through the U. S. Highway 2 corridor during the evening of the 11th and early morning hours of the 12th, conditions set up for a larger outbreak of severe weather on the afternoon of the 12th. Afternoon temperatures along the Red River Valley into portions of west central Minnesota topped out in the lower 90s with dew points in the low to mid 70s. A stationary boundary set up from northeast North Dakota into west central Minnesota and upper level winds were very favorable to sustain storms. Numerous thunderstorms formed during the late afternoon and evening which produced large hail, tornadoes, and funnel clouds.
